Overview
The forede® FRD-FHV fire hose cabinets are generally fabricated from carbon steel material. Aluminium or stainless steel materials are available upon request. The door hinges are either riveted or welded to the cabinet and swings out 180 degree from left to right. The fire hose cabinet comes with viewing panel design at the door to show the equipment installed inside. The quality of workmanship and finishes are carefully planned and executed from the initial stage of preparing the material, fabrication, up to the surface preparation and powder coating.
The standard finishes of the carbon steel and aluminium cabinets are "Red" epoxy/polyester powder coated and oven baked. Stainless steel Type 304 or 316 cabinets come with good quality. Other finishes available on request.

FAQ
Q: What is the standard height for a fire hose cabinet?
The fire hose cabinet shall be installed between three and five feet from the ground.
Q: What are the devices found inside a fire hose cabinet?
The fire hose cabinet is a steel box designed to safely store fire equipment such as fire hose rack assembly, fire extinguisher, and fire hose reel. Fire hose cabinets are usually mounted in areas where they can be accessed conveniently for firefighting. They protect the equipment inside from theft, vandalism, and dirt.
Q: Where do you put a fire hose cabinet?
The fire hose cabinet location must be easily seen and easy access by fire fighters such as around fire escapes or in front of lifts.
Q: What is the clearance around a fire hose cabinet?
Only fire protection equipment should be stored in cabinets and closets. 2" of clearance must be provided between any part of the fire hose cabinet (excluding the door) and a hose connection at all times-even when the valve is fully opened.
